Soft layered paratha

Soft layered paratha

Updated February 16, 2021

Basically, a multi layered Indian flat bread prepared with wheat and plain flour. This multi-layered paratha is super soft and tasty option to have in lunch or dinner.

INGREDIENTS

  • 3 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p. Salt
  • 1 egg
  • Clarified butter (ghee)

INSTRUCTIONS

Dough recipe:

  1. Firstly, in a large mixing bowl, take # cups maida/ll purpose floor
  2. Additionally, add 1 tsp salt and one egg
  3. Furthermore, crumble well with your hands,
  4. Now add water slowly and start to knead.
  5. Knead to smooth and soft dough.
  6. Let it rest for 30 minutes.

Paratha recipe:

2 ways of making paratha have been shared. Follow whichever you find easy. The result will be the same

  1. Firstly, pinch a large sized ball dough, roll and flatten it.
  2. Also dust with some wheat flour.
  3. Furthermore, roll it into a thin circle as of chapathi. Roll as thin as possible.
  4. Grease the paratha with butter/ghee oil and sprinkle all purpose floor over it.

1st option

  • Cut from the middle and start creating pleats by folding with the help of fingers
  • Begin to roll the pleated dough like a swiss roll.
  • Furthermore, secure the end by pressing gently.

2nd option

  • Roll a long/rectangle shaped paratha
  • Roll it from its length
  • And roll it to form a wheel shaped ball
  • Refrigerate it for 15 minutes to settle down
  • Take the rolled ball and dust with some wheat flour
  • And start rolling to a thin circle.
  • Take chapati tawa, heat it and place the rolled paratha.
  • After a minute flip off and cook the other side.
  • Cook on medium flame
  • Once the golden-brown spots start appearing on both sides grease with oil.
  • Furthermore, flip and roast both sides.
  • Then crush the paratha to form layers.
  • Serve them immediately with curry of your choice.

Some quick tips

  • Knead the dough well till its smooth and soft
  • Prepare paratha with just wheat flour for more healthy diet
  • Sprinkle some chat masala along with wheat flour for more flavours
  • Finally, roast the paratha on medium flame to cook completely
